How they compare

Indonesia currently reports 7,626 m3 against 6,302 m3 in Myanmar, a difference of 1,324 m3.

That makes Indonesia's figure about 1.2 times Myanmar's.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 14 shared years of data; in 1998 it was Indonesia ahead.

Indonesia ranks 9th and Myanmar ranks 12th of 126 countries.

Indonesia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Indonesia Myanmar Difference Ahead
1990s 887 m3 23.5 m3 863.5 m3 Indonesia
2000s 3,168 m3 26.33 m3 3,141 m3 Indonesia
2010s 6,248 m3 2,967 m3 3,281 m3 Indonesia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
